Genome-wide association study highlights 44 loci for transient ischemic attack and shared genetic architecture with stroke

Transient ischemic attack (TIA) is a critical harbinger of subsequent stroke, and most genetic risk remains uncharacterized. Here we firstly performed the largest TIA genome-wide association study (GWAS) meta analysis in 1,332,453 European individuals (58,976 cases and 1,273,477 controls), followed by an independent replication in 610,409 non-European individuals (23,557 TIA and 586,852 controls), a multi-ancestry GWAS meta analysis in 1,942,862 individuals (82,533 cases and 1,860,329 controls), and a cross-trait GWAS meta-analysis of TIA with stroke and its subtypes. We identified 44 loci including 25 known stroke loci and 19 TIA specific loci (CELSR2, SLC4A7, CASC15, SRRM3, SLC44A1, LOC107984361, GSE1, LOC105372530, HCG20, OXR1, SLC4A1, RBBP8, TUSC3, DCC, PALMD, ZNF475, CTAGE1, FUT2 and MRPS6). Post-GWAS pinpointed 51 high confidence genes (24 are potential therapeutic targets) and 13 statistically significant pathways including protein-lipid complex, neurofibrillary tangle, high-density lipoprotein particle. These findings provide critical insights into the genetic basis of TIA.
